Write a function named max that accepts two integer values as arguments and returns the value that is the greater of the two. Fo
RoseWind [281]

Answer:

The solution code is written in Python

  1. def max(a, b):
  2.    if(a > b):
  3.        return a  
  4.    else:
  5.        return b
  6. num1 = int(input("Please input the first number: "))
  7. num2 = int(input("Please input the second number: "))
  8. print(max(num1, num2))

Explanation:

Firstly create a function max that accepts two input, a and b, as required by question (Line 1). In the function, create if statement to check if a greater than b return a and vice versa (Line 2 -5).

In the main program (Line 7 - 10), prompt user to input two numbers (Line 7 - 8). At last call the function by passing num1 and num2 as arguments and print the result (Line 10).

h. SATA, in full serial advanced technology attachment, also called serial ATA, an interface for transferring data between a computer's central circuit board and storage devices. SATA replaced the long-standing PATA (parallel ATA) interface.

i.Digital Visual Interface (DVI) is a video display interface developed by the Digital Display Working Group (DDWG). The digital interface is used to connect a video source, such as a video display controller, to a display device, such as a computer monitor.

k. Enhanced (sometimes "Expanded") IDE is a standard electronic interface between your computer and its mass storage drives. EIDE's enhancements to Integrated Drive Electronics (IDE) make it possible to address a hard disk larger than 528 Mbytes.

l. AGP, in full accelerated graphics port, graphics hardware technology first introduced in 1996 by the American integrated-circuit manufacturer Intel Corporation.

m. The graphics processing unit, or GPU, has become one of the most important types of computing technology, both for personal and business computing. Designed for parallel processing, the GPU is used in a wide range of applications, including graphics and video rendering.

n. High-Definition Multimedia Interface (HDMI) is a proprietary audio/video interface for transmitting uncompressed video data and compressed or uncompressed digital audio data from an HDMI-compliant source device, such as a display controller, to a compatible computer monitor, video projector, digital television,etc.

o.A. I. (IDIOT) A term often used by technical people to refer to human error. It enables them to talk to each other in front of an unsuspecting user; for example, "I think our friend here has a code ID 10 T error." Another spelling variation uses the digit "1" instead of the letter "I" (1D10T).

p.Motherboard (Mobo, MoBo, mobo), sometimes called the Mainboard, is the main printed circuit board in a computer or other electronic device. It's called a motherboard because it is the main circuit board in a computer. The features and services of motherboard can be extended by plugging other circuit boards into it.

After compiling source code, which command still needs to be run in order to copy the newly compiled binaries into a directory l
kumpel [21]

Answer:

Make install

Explanation:

In Computer programming, after compiling source code, make install still needs to be run in order to copy the newly compiled binaries into a directory listed in the PATH variable as well as copy supporting files (such as man pages) to the correct location on the filesystem.

In general, the commands that are executed by make install are defined in the Makefile.
